Kinds of Child Care
There are numerous forms of child care readily available near me, including daycare facilities, home-based treatment, and preschool programs. Daycare facilities are generally huge services that can accommodate numerous kids, while home-based treatment providers function from their very own homes. Preschool programs are created to prepare kiddies for preschool and beyond, with a focus on early knowledge and socialization.
Each kind of child care possesses its own advantages and disadvantages. Daycare centers offer a structured environment with qualified staff and academic activities, but they is costly that will have traditionally waiting lists. Home-based care providers offer a more individualized and flexible approach, but may not have the same amount of supervision as daycare centers. Preschool programs supply a solid educational basis for kids, but may not be suited to all families because price or location.
Advantages of Child Care
Child care offers many benefits for the kids and people. Studies have shown that young ones just who attend high-quality child care programs will become successful academically and socially later on in life. Childcare also provides parents with satisfaction, knowing that kids have been in a safe and nurturing environment as they are in work.
Also, childcare will help kiddies develop essential social and emotional skills, such as empathy, cooperation, and conflict quality. Young ones who attend childcare programs likewise have the chance to interact with colleagues from diverse experiences, assisting them develop a sense of tolerance and acceptance.
Challenges of Child Care
Despite its advantages, child care also provides difficulties for households. One of the primary difficulties is the cost of childcare, and this can be prohibitively high priced for a lot of families. Additionally, finding top-notch child care near me are tough, especially in places with minimal options.
Another challenge could be the possibility of return among childcare providers, that may disrupt the stability and continuity of look after kids. Additionally, some households may have issues in regards to the quality of attention supplied in a few child care options, causing anxiety and uncertainty about the youngster's well being.
